Chinese Official Wang Yi Appointed Foreign Minister After Predecessor's Mysterious Absence
Chinese Official Wang Yi Appointed Foreign Minister After Predecessor's Mysterious Absence

A month after his predecessor went “missing” from his duties, Chinese official Wang Yi was appointed foreign minister on Tuesday. His absence had previously been explained by health issues, but rumors that he had been in trouble with the government or implicated in a number of scandals were common. On June 25, Qin made his final public appearance at a meeting with Ali Sabry, the foreign minister of Sri Lanka, in Beijing.

The decision became effective through a presidential decree that was signed by Xi Jinping, according to state news agency Xinhua. Despite enjoying a spectacular rise, Qin was removed from office, according to local media sources.

In mid-July, Foreign Ministry Spokesperson Wang Wenbin stated during a daily briefing that State Councillor and Foreign Minister Qin Gang were unable to attend this series of meetings of foreign ministers owing to health issues. However, the official briefing transcript omitted this information.

The Foreign Ministry has not issued a follow-up statement or provided an explanation in the weeks since.

When he ‘disappeared’ last month, Qin—whom President Xi considers to be a close aide—was in the midst of a swift ascent to power. One of China’s youngest foreign ministers, he served as an ambassador to the United States before taking over the position in December.

He oversaw many of Xi’s interactions with foreign leaders while serving as the chief protocol officer and as the foreign ministry’s spokesperson twice. In July 2021, following a period of unusually public animosity between US and Chinese authorities, he had left for Washington as ambassador.

It is not the first time that Chinese officials have vanished without explanation. Before it was disclosed that the industry minister Xiao Yaqing was under investigation for corruption last year, he vanished from the public eye for about a month.

A wave of mostly unfounded claims regarding his location has also been fanned by the lack of an explanation. Some people think he has mistreated the leadership, and there are even suspicions that he had an affair with a prominent television host.
